Co-teaching, a collaborative instructional approach where two or more educators share responsibility for planning, instructing, and assessing a diverse group of students, has proven to be a powerful strategy for enhancing student learning and professional growth. 2. Differentiated Instruction and Smart Student Grouping

One of the primary benefits of co-teaching is the enhanced ability to differentiate instruction and meet the varied needs of a diverse student population. Shared AI tools amplify this capacity, allowing co-teachers to implement flexible grouping strategies and tailor learning experiences with unprecedented precision and ease.

AI-Powered Student Grouping for Diverse Needs

Traditional student grouping can be a manual, time-consuming process. MentofyGroups automates this by allowing co-teachers to input student data—academic performance, learning styles, social dynamics, specific support needs (e.g., ESL, special education), and even personality traits—to generate optimal small groups. For instance, in a station teaching model, the AI can create groups balanced for skill level, ensuring each station can be effectively managed by one of the co-teachers. For parallel teaching, it can generate two heterogeneous groups that mirror each other, allowing both teachers to deliver the same content simultaneously to a smaller audience. This feature is invaluable for co-teachers who frequently adjust groups based on instructional goals, whether for remedial support, enrichment activities, or collaborative projects.

Shared Data Analytics for Informed Decision-Making

AI platforms can analyze student performance data across various assessments, identifying trends, strengths, and areas needing improvement. For co-teachers, this means having a shared dashboard of student analytics. They can jointly review reports on individual student progress, class-wide performance on specific learning objectives, or the effectiveness of particular instructional strategies. This shared data empowers co-teachers to make truly data-driven decisions about differentiation, intervention strategies, or adjustments to future lesson plans. For example, if the data shows a common misunderstanding of a concept, both teachers can collaboratively plan a targeted review session, perhaps using an alternative teaching model where one teacher re-teaches the concept while the other provides individualized support.

Access to such comprehensive data also serves as a rich source of teacher education resources. Co-teachers can reflect on their shared practices, evaluate the impact of their combined efforts, and identify areas for their own professional growth, using the data as evidence of what works and what needs refinement.

Facilitating Reflective Practice

AI tools can also support reflective practice among co-teachers. After a lesson, they can use the platform to log observations, share feedback on each other's teaching, and jointly analyze student engagement data. The AI can even prompt reflective questions based on the lesson plan and student outcomes. This structured approach to reflection encourages continuous improvement and helps co-teachers articulate their shared pedagogical philosophy and instructional effectiveness. It transforms individual reflection into a collaborative, data-informed conversation, strengthening the co-teaching partnership.
